Pump price vs market benchmarks

Market lines are benchmark proxies, converted to RM per litre at the day's USD/MYR rate and averaged over each price week: NYMEX RBOB gasoline (US) tracks petrol, front-month Singapore Gasoil (Platts-settled) futures track diesel, and Brent crude is shown for context. They exclude duty, transport, retail margins and any subsidy — the gap to the pump price is that wedge. RBOB is a US gasoline benchmark, used here since the free Singapore Mogas 95 feed was discontinued in June 2026, so it follows RON95/97 only loosely.

Quick answers

What is the RON97 price this week?

RON97 is RM4.00 per litre for the week of 1–7 July 2026, down 10 sen from the week before.

Why is RON97 more expensive than RON95?

RON97 is a premium, higher-octane petrol and receives no subsidy, so its pump price follows the market. RON95 is subsidised for eligible Malaysians under BUDI95.

When do fuel prices change in Malaysia?

Fuel prices are set weekly under the Automatic Pricing Mechanism. New prices are announced on Wednesday and apply from Thursday to the following Wednesday.
